Sam Bankman-Fried Will Testify for his Defense, According to his Lawyers

According to attorney Mark Cohen, former FTX CEO Sam "SBF" Bankman-Fried is scheduled to testify as part of his defense case.

Cohen claimed in a phone conference on October 25 that following the prosecution's case presentation on October 26, they planned to call Bankman-Fried and three additional witnesses to the stand. The defense expects to question the witnesses for three days.

The US government is expected to conclude its case against Bankman-Fried on October 26, with the defense likely to end the following day. The use of a special verdict in the trial was also addressed. Bankman-Fried's testimony will come after testimonies from former FTX and Alameda executives who admitted to committing crimes at the instruction of SBF.
